ISM Critical Equipment Course

The ISM Critical Equipment course is a one-day course designed to equip maritime professionals with the essential knowledge to identify and manage equipment whose failure could lead to hazardous situations. Focusing on ISM Code section 10.3, the course emphasises enhancing equipment reliability through proper maintenance, testing, and compliance, reducing risks and ensuring safe, efficient operations.

Description

The ISM Critical Equipment course is designed to provide maritime professionals with a comprehensive understanding of the International Safety Management (ISM) Code’s requirements for identifying and improving the reliability of Critical Equipment (section 10.3).
“The Company should identify equipment and technical systems the sudden operational failure of which may result in hazardous situations. The safety management system should provide for specific measures aimed at promoting the reliability of such equipment or systems. These measures should include the regular testing of stand-by arrangements and equipment or technical systems that are not in continuous use.”
Participants will learn how to identify, manage, and maintain critical equipment, to ensure compliance with safety and environmental regulations, minimizing operational risks.

Content

Upon completion of the course, participants will be able to:
• Understand the responsibilities of the Company and the Vessel in complying to Section 10 of the ISM Code.
• Describe what Critical Equipment is and why it differs from other equipment and systems onboard.
• Develop and manage a risk assessment strategy for Critical Equipment.
• Describe ways in which the Company can promote the reliability of Critical Equipment.
• Ensure compliance with ISM Code through proper documentation and record-keeping.
